This introductory textbook instills the skills and knowledge needed to become—and excel as—a professional massage therapist. Enhanced by full-color illustrations and photographs, the text integrates functional anatomy, physiology, and pathology with massage therapy techniques and offers extensive 3D anatomical information. Communication, documentation, safety, self-care, and business practices are also covered. This edition features expanded coverage of hydrotherapy, Eastern techniques, sanitation and hygiene, HIPAA, and key topics tested on the National Certification Exam. Other new features include critical thinking exercises and boxes highlighting contraindications to massage or specific strokes. A bound-in Real Bodywork DVD features outstanding video clips of massage sequences.

What’s the best massage for you? Do you just want a quick, relaxing massage, or do you have a specific condition, and need to know which massage therapy will heal it most effectively? Whatever you’re looking for, 'The Complete Body Massage Course' is sure to have it. The book features massage treatments to promote general wellbeing and help a wide range of everyday ailments and conditions. The first part of the book details the basics – what to wear, how to set up your work space and oils and lubricants. This is followed by the main part of the book where you will find detailed instructions of 15 of the most popular massage therapies - including Swedish, Thai, Shiatsu and Indian Head Massage. Each one has a full introduction giving the history and the benefits of the therapy and then there are step-by-step colour photographs, enabling the beginner to learn the principles each one. For those who wish to learn more and investigate further the third part offers a range of other therapies in more concise detail. The book ends with a fully cross-referenced symptoms index so readers who wish to try a massage that's ideal for a specific condition or ailment, can find the right massage with the minimum of fuss. 'The Complete Body Massage Course' is the ideal resource book for all those interested in being introduced to the massage techniques available to improve their mental and physical wellbeing.

This superbly illustrated text familiarizes students with individual muscles and muscle systems and demonstrates basic clinical massage therapy techniques. More than 550 full-color illustrations of internal structures are embedded into photographs of live models to show each muscle or muscle group, surrounding structures, surface landmarks, and the therapist's hands. Students see clearly which muscle is being worked, where it is, where it is attached, how it can be accessed manually, what problems it can cause, and how treatment techniques are performed. This edition features improved illustrations of draping and includes palpation for each muscle. An accompanying Real Bodywork DVD includes video demonstrations of massage techniques from the book.
